Das Hauptpatent 952 429 betrifft Stapelgeräte, an deren Hubschlitten ein Lastträger, vorzugsweise eine Gabel, so angeordnet ist, daß diese Aufnahmevorrichtung quer zur Fahrzeuglängsachse liegt, daß also die Holme einer Aufnahmegabel rechts oder links seitwärts gerichtet sind. Das Stapelgerät wird in diesem Falle seitlich neben die aufzunehmende Last gefahren, und durch Seitwärtsverschieben der Gabel werden die Gabelholme unter die Last geschoben. Die Last wird dann angehoben, bis sie auf den Holmen ruht, und nun werden die Holme wieder in eine solche Stellung gefahren, daß die Last in der Mitte vor dem fahrbaren Stapelgerät liegt.The main patent 952 429 relates to stacking devices, on the lifting carriage of a load carrier, preferably one Fork, is arranged so that this receiving device is transverse to the vehicle longitudinal axis, so that the The spars of a mounting fork are directed sideways to the right or left. The stacker is in this The fall is driven to the side next to the load to be picked up, and by moving the fork sideways, the Fork legs pushed under the load. The load is then raised until it rests on the stiles, and now the bars are moved back into such a position that the load is in the middle in front of the mobile Stacking device lies.
Beim Absetzen der Last wird umgekehrt verfahren.When setting down the load, the procedure is reversed.
Derartige Vorrichtungen weisen einen parallel zur Fahrzeuglängsachse am Hubschlitten angebrachten, horizontal verschiebbaren Träger auf, an dem die Gabelholme vorzugsweise verstellbar und lösbar so angebracht sind, daß sie seitwärts weisen.Such devices have a parallel to the longitudinal axis of the vehicle attached to the lifting carriage, horizontally displaceable carrier on which the fork legs are preferably adjustable and detachable are appropriate that they point sideways.
Es ist üblich, den Träger, der am Hubschlitten geführt wird, über Ketten, Zahnräder oder andere Übertragungsglieder von einem Elektromotor aus zu bewegen.It is common practice to use chains, gears or others to support the carrier, which is guided on the lifting carriage To move transmission links from an electric motor.
Da bei derartigen Stapelgeräten zur Ausführung verschiedener Bewegungen Preßflüssigkeit zur Verfügung steht, ist es vorteilhaft, auch die Seitenverschiebung des Lastträgers mit Hilfe einer hydraulischen Presse zu bewerkstelligen.Since in such stacking devices press liquid is available to carry out various movements stands, it is advantageous to also move the load carrier sideways with the help of a hydraulic one Press to accomplish.
Eine solche Antriebsvorrichtung ist Gegenstand der Erfindung und in der Figur in einer Ansicht von oben schematisch dargestellt. 1, V sind die im Querschnitt dargestellten Seitenholme eines Hubmastes, der an der Fahrzeugvorderseite angeordnet ist und in dem vorzugsweise in Rollen 2, 2' der Hubschlitten vertikal geführt wird.Such a drive device is the subject of the invention and is shown schematically in the figure in a view from above. 1, V are the side bars, shown in cross section, of a lifting mast which is arranged on the front of the vehicle and in which the lifting carriage is guided vertically, preferably in rollers 2, 2 '.
Der Hubschlitten 3 ist mit einer etwa waagerecht angeordneten Verzahnung 4 ausgestattet, mit der ein Zahnrad 5 im Eingriff steht. Dieses Zahnrad 5 ist mit einer Rolle oder vorzugsweise mit einem Kettenrad 6 ausgestattet, dem ein zweites, ähnliches oder gleiches Kettenrad 7 gegenübersteht, und beide werden von einem endlosen Band oder einer endlosen Kette 8 kraftschlüssig umschlungen.The lifting carriage 3 is equipped with an approximately horizontally arranged toothing 4, with which a Gear 5 is engaged. This gear 5 is with a roller or preferably with a chain wheel 6 equipped, which faces a second, similar or identical sprocket 7, and both are of an endless belt or an endless chain 8 frictionally wrapped.
Die Räder oder Rollen sind drehbar an dem parallel zur Längsachse des Fahrzeuges am Hubschlitten quer verschiebbar angeordneten Träger 9 angebracht, wobei die Verschiebebahn am Hubschlitten der besseren Übersichtlichkeit wegen nicht dargestellt ist. Wenn nun das Zahnrad 5 gedreht wird, so führt der Träger 9 eine quer zur Fahrzeuglängsachse gerichtete Bewegung aus.The wheels or rollers are rotatable on the parallel to the longitudinal axis of the vehicle on the lifting carriage mounted transversely displaceable carrier 9, the sliding track on the lifting carriage of the better Is not shown because of clarity. If now the gear 5 is rotated, the leads Carrier 9 from a movement directed transversely to the longitudinal axis of the vehicle.

rungsstange 11, die mit einem Kolben 12 abdichtend gegenüber dem Zylinder 13 beweglich ist. Der Zylinder 13 ist mit dem Seil oder der Kette 8 kraftschlüssig verbunden, vorzugsweise durch einen Zapfen 14.support rod 11, which is movable with a piston 12 in a sealing manner with respect to the cylinder 13. The cylinder 13 is positively connected to the rope or chain 8, preferably by a pin 14.
Wenn in an sich bekannter Weise über Steuerventile Druckflüssigkeit in einen der beiderseits des Kolbens gelegenen Räume des Zylinders 13 gepreßt wird, so gleitet der Zylinder auf der Führungsstange 11 zum Hubschlitten hin oder von ihm fort, je nachdem an welcher Seite des Kolbens 12 Preßflüssigkeit in den Zylinder 13 geschickt wird. Dabei nimmt er das Seil oder die Kette 8 mit und zwingt auf diese Weise das Zahnrad 5, auf der Verzahnung 4 abzurollen, und dadurch den Träger 9 mit der Lastaufnahmevorrichtung, beispielsweise mit den Gabelholmen 10, 10', eine gegenüber dem Gabelstapler seitliche Bewegung auszuführen. If in a manner known per se pressurized fluid via control valves into one of the two sides of the piston located spaces of the cylinder 13 is pressed, the cylinder slides on the guide rod 11 to Lifting carriage towards or away from it, depending on which side of the piston 12 press fluid into the Cylinder 13 is sent. He takes the rope or chain 8 with him and forces it in this way Gear 5 to roll on the toothing 4, and thereby the carrier 9 with the load-bearing device, for example, with the fork bars 10, 10 'to perform a lateral movement with respect to the forklift truck.
